PhysLabJS is a small HTML/CSS/JavaScript application to create one or more small systems made of spheres interacting in a 2D plane. The interaction choosen is a simularione (very simplified) of a bidimesional attractive force.
It is made for fun only, it is not intende to be used for educational purposes.
Made with Konva.js.

The toolbar contains the main set of tool to manage the systems.

The button functions are as follows:
| Button | Function |
|---|---|
| Configuration | Set the main parameters of the application |
| Refresh | Restore original position of the bodies |
| Add | Add a new body to the current system (crete a new one if none esists) |
| Load | Load the systems from the local storage |
| Save | Save the systems in the local storage |
| Start | Start animating the interaction |
| Stop | Stop animating the interaxtion |
